D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ION (Industrial Application Field) The present invention relates to a liquid spray nozzle used, for example, when spraying a chemical solution such as fertilizer onto agricultural crops.

(Prior Art) Conventionally, this type of liquid spray nozzle is configured by forming a small-diameter spray hole at the tip of a liquid supply path.
It is designed to be used by being connected to the liquid discharge port of a liquid pumping device with a hose or the like.

(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) In the liquid spray nozzle of the conventional structure described above, since the spray hole and the liquid supply path are always in communication, for example, when spraying is stopped, the liquid spray nozzle When the device falls down due to its momentum, there were problems such as the chemical solution remaining in the liquid supply path leaking out from the spray hole in the form of "drops".

Therefore, in order to solve this problem, a valve seat is provided near the spray hole, and a check valve consisting of a valve body that is biased to close by a spring is provided on this valve seat.
This check valve may be used to shut off the spray hole and the liquid supply path when no spraying is being performed, but if the elastic force of the spring is strong, the pressure loss at the check valve will be large, causing the chemical liquid pumping device to generate high pressure. There is a problem in that an expensive shape must be used, which increases the initial cost and running cost.

On the other hand, if the elastic force of the spring is weak, the pressure of the chemical liquid will force the valve element against the spring receiver, resulting in the valve element blocking the liquid passage, resulting in a problem in that good spraying cannot be performed.

The present invention was proposed in view of the above problems, and
It is an object of the present invention to provide a liquid spray nozzle that prevents liquid passages from being clogged during spraying while eliminating leakage from the spray nozzle.

(Means for Solving the Problems) In order to achieve the above object, the present invention supplies pressurized liquid through a liquid supply path to a spray hole provided at the tip of the liquid supply path, and sprays In a liquid spray nozzle that sprays a mist from a hole, a valve seat is provided in a liquid supply path portion, and a valve body that contacts the valve seat and closes the liquid supply path is provided, and one end of the valve body is received by a spring receiver. The valve seat is biased by a leakage prevention spring with low elasticity, and a liquid passage is formed in the valve body portion on the side of the leakage prevention spring.

(Function) When the liquid spray nozzle is not in use, such as at the end of spraying work, the leakage prevention spring presses the valve body against the valve seat, cutting off communication between the liquid supply path and the spray hole. Even if the nozzle falls down due to some kind of momentum, the liquid remaining in the liquid passage is prevented from leaking from the spray hole.

When liquid is forced through the liquid passage during spraying, this pressure pushes the valve body against the spring receiver against the leakage prevention spring, but the liquid from the liquid passage is not formed on the valve body. Since the liquid is supplied to the spray hole side from the liquid passage, the liquid spray nozzle will not be clogged.

(Example) Hereinafter, an example of the present invention will be described based on the drawings.

Figure 1 is an exploded perspective view of a liquid spray nozzle used for fertilizing vegetable gardens and spraying pesticides;
The figure shows a longitudinal side view of the assembled state, and this liquid spray nozzle 1 is connected via a chemical liquid supply hose 2 to the discharge port of a chemical liquid pressure-feeding pump (not shown) which is far away from the liquid spray nozzle 1. A joint member 3 that communicates with the joint member 3, an air mixture member 6 that is screwed with a nut 5 to a portion near the tip of a liquid supply path 4 formed inside the joint member 3, and an air mixture member 6 that is fixed to the tip of the air mixture member 6. It comprises a spray hole 8 fixed with a nut 7 and a check valve C formed in the liquid supply path 4.

The air mixture member 6 has a small diameter air mixture passage 9 formed therein, and an air introduction hole 10 for introducing outside air is provided in a portion near the check valve C.

Further, the spray hole 8 is fixed by press-fitting a bottomed cylindrical ceramic sleeve 11 into a sleeve holder 12 fixed to the tip of the air-fuel mixture member 6 with a fixing nut 7 so that the spray becomes fan-shaped when viewed from the side. With,
The inner peripheral surface of the bottom of the ceramic sleeve 11 is formed into a spherical shape, and a single "V" groove 13 is bored at the outer peripheral end of the bottom side of the ceramic sleeve 11, thereby forming a through hole 14 in the shape of circular arcs facing each other. (See Figures 2 and 3).

Note that if a "U" groove is used instead of the "V" groove 13, an oval or elliptical through hole 14 can be formed.

In the check valve C, a valve seat forming member 15 is attached to partition the inside of the liquid supply path 4, and a circular through hole 16 is formed in the center of the valve seat forming member 15 to form a valve seat 17. Form this valve seat 1
A bullet-shaped valve body 1 that seats on the hole 7 and closes the through hole 16.
8, the valve body 18 is biased against the valve seat 17 by a leak prevention spring 19 with low elasticity, and a peripheral wall portion of the valve body 18 on the side of the leak prevention spring 19 is cut. Lacking liquid passage 20
is formed.

The reference numeral 21 in the figure is a guide plate sandwiched between the spring receiver 22 that receives one end of the leakage prevention spring 19 and the leakage prevention spring 19. aisle 9
A substantially spherical bulge is formed on the side, and a circular injection hole 23 is bored in the center of the bulge.

The operation of the liquid spray nozzle 1 with a check valve constructed as described above will now be described.

First, when the spraying work is finished, the liquid spray nozzle 1 is
When not in use, the leakage prevention spring 19 presses the valve body 18 against the valve seat 17 and communication between the liquid supply path 4 and the spray hole 8 is cut off. The liquid remaining in the liquid supply path 4 is prevented from leaking out from the spray hole 8 even when the liquid drips down.

When liquid is forcefully fed from the liquid supply path 4 during spraying work, the valve body 18 is pressed against the leakage prevention spring 19 toward the spring receiver 22 due to this pressure. The liquid flows from the liquid supply path 4 formed in the valve body 18 to the guide plate 21.
The air is guided by the spherical inner circumferential surface of the air and is vigorously injected into the air mixture passage 9 from the central injection hole 23.

When the chemical liquid injected into the air mixture passage 9 spreads completely within the air mixture passage 9, a negative pressure is generated in the part of the air mixture passage 9 upstream from this expanded part, and this negative pressure causes the air introduction through hole 10 to Outside air is drawn into the air mixture passage 6.

In this way, the air sucked into the air mixture passage 9 is finely mixed and mixed with the chemical solution, and then
Since the mist is sprayed from the spray hole 8, when the mist is sprayed from the spray hole 8, the particle size of the mist in the part that reaches far and the particle size of the part that is sprayed nearby are almost the same particle size. This allows uniform spraying of the chemical solution.

(Effects of the Invention) As explained above, according to the present invention, a check valve for leakage prevention is provided between the spray hole and the liquid supply path, and when the liquid spray nozzle is not in use, the check valve Even if the spray nozzle falls down due to some kind of momentum, the check valve prevents the chemical solution remaining in the liquid supply path from leaking out from the spray hole. This can be reliably prevented.

Moreover, the elastic force of the leakage prevention spring that constitutes the check valve is weak, so there is almost no pressure loss of the liquid in the liquid supply path due to this elastic force, and there is no need to make the liquid pumping device large and expensive and generate high pressure. Furthermore, since the supply hose does not need to be made expensive and can withstand high pressure, there is an effect that the initial cost and running cost can be reduced.

Furthermore, even when the valve body is pressed against the spring receiver by the pressure of the liquid when using a liquid spray nozzle, the liquid is supplied to the spray hole from the liquid passage formed in the valve body, so the liquid passage is not blocked. There is also the effect that good spraying can always be performed.
